And for anyone considering a purchase, be careful. Every laser is dangerous when shined towards your eye, but high powered lasers like this can quite literally cause permanent blindness even when reflecting off walls and carpet (and we're talking milliseconds of exposure, not prolonged viewing). A lot of people think they're fine as long as they don't make contact with the beam, but that's definitely not enough; you NEED the safety goggles. These things are no joke.
